This patch adds MIPI-DSI based S6E63J0X03 AMOLED LCD panel driver which uses mipi_dsi bus to communicate with panel. The panel has 320×320 resolution in 1.63-inch physical panel. This panel is used in Samsung Galaxy Gear 2.
